
MySQL,作为一款广受欢迎的关系型数据库管理系统,以其开源、稳定、易用的特性,成为了许多企业和开发者的首选
本文将详细介绍MySQL的解压安装与初始化过程,帮助您轻松搭建属于自己的数据库环境
一、准备工作 在开始安装之前,请确保您的系统满足以下条件: 1. 操作系统:支持MySQL的操作系统,如Linux、Windows等
2. 硬件资源:足够的内存和磁盘空间,以保证MySQL的稳定运行
3. 下载MySQL安装包:从MySQL官方网站下载最新版本的安装包,根据您的操作系统选择对应的版本
二、解压安装 1.下载并解压安装包 将下载的MySQL压缩包解压到您选择的安装目录
在Linux系统中,您可以使用`tar`命令进行解压;在Windows系统中,您可以使用解压软件如WinRAR或7-Zip等
2.配置环境变量(可选) 为了方便命令行操作,您可以将MySQL的bin目录添加到系统的环境变量中
这样,无论在哪个目录下,都可以通过命令行直接启动MySQL相关工具
三、初始化数据库 初始化是安装MySQL的关键步骤,它涉及创建系统表、设置root用户密码以及生成必要的日志文件等
1.创建配置文件 在MySQL的安装目录下创建一个名为`my.ini`(Windows)或`my.cnf`(Linux)的配置文件
在此文件中,您可以设置数据库的基本参数,如数据存放路径、日志文件路径、端口号等
2.执行初始化命令 在命令行中,导航到MySQL安装目录下的bin文件夹,并执行初始化命令
在Windows系统中,使用`mysqld --initialize`;在Linux系统中,使用`./mysqld --initialize`
此命令将自动生成一个随机的root密码,请注意保存
3.启动MySQL服务 初始化完成后,您可以启动MySQL服务
在Windows系统中,您可以通过“服务”管理工具来启动MySQL服务;在Linux系统中,您可以使用`systemctl start mysql`命令
4.登录并修改root密码 使用初始化时生成的随机密码登录MySQL,然后通过SQL命令修改root用户的密码
例如,使用`ALTER USER root@localhost IDENTIFIED BY 新密码;`来更改密码
四、后续配置与优化 1.设置防火墙规则 如果您的服务器启用了防火墙,请确保MySQL的端口(默认为3306)是开放的,以便远程连接
2.优化配置文件 根据您的服务器硬件和应用需求,调整`my.ini`或`my.cnf`中的参数,如`innodb_buffer_pool_size`、`query_cache_size`等,以提高数据库性能
3.定期备份 为了防止数据丢失,请定期备份您的数据库
您可以使用`mysqldump`工具或其他第三方备份软件来完成这一任务
4.监控与维护 定期检查数据库的运行状态,包括磁盘空间、内存占用、CPU使用率等
此外,定期更新统计信息和重建索引,以保持数据库的高效运行
五、总结 MySQL的解压安装与初始化虽然涉及多个步骤,但只要按照本文的指导逐步操作,相信您一定能够轻松完成
搭建好数据库环境后,您将能够存储、查询和管理大量数据,为您的应用或项目提供强大的数据支持
记住,数据库的维护与优化同样重要,它们将确保您的数据库长期稳定运行
MySQL5.1是否支持事务功能解析
MySQL解压安装与初始化全攻略:轻松搭建数据库环境
MySQL导入Excel数据错误解析
MySQL中的ER图:揭秘实体关系图的奥秘上述标题既包含了关键词“MySQL中的ER图”,又对
掌握MySQL备份权限,数据安全无忧
Navicat中MySQL安装路径指南
云服务器连接MySQL实例全攻略
MySQL5.1是否支持事务功能解析
MySQL导入Excel数据错误解析
MySQL中的ER图:揭秘实体关系图的奥秘上述标题既包含了关键词“MySQL中的ER图”,又对
掌握MySQL备份权限,数据安全无忧
Navicat中MySQL安装路径指南
云服务器连接MySQL实例全攻略
基于MySQL的网站开发:构建高效稳定的数据驱动应用
快速解决:如何强制终止卡住的MySQL语句
MySQL技巧:轻松实现数字补零操作
MySQL数据库日期插入技巧全解析这个标题既包含了关键词“MySQL 数据库插入日期”,又
如何创建MySQL联合索引提升性能
深入解析MySQL异常类:掌握处理技巧,保障数据库稳定运行